To celebrate his special one-night-only concert in SĂŁo Paulo, Brazil, The Weeknd has also launched a limited-edition XO merch collection, with 10% of net proceeds from all sales being donated to the BrazilFoundationâs Brazilian Soul Fund. These funds will support communities in Brazil affected by natural disasters and economic hardships, focusing on helping vulnerable families in southern Brazil rebuild after recent devastating floods.
The new XO SĂŁo Paulo merch collection was teased earlier this week on XOâs Instagram, featuring previews from XO Records signee Chxrry22 and Brazilian model Nalu. The 17-piece collection was shot across SĂŁo Paulo and features a range of XO-focused pieces that pay homage to the Brazilian flag, including ringer tees, womenâs rally shorts, baby tees, traditional tees, cut-off tees, trucker hats, snapbacks, and a hoodie.
Available for a limited time, items from the exclusive drop can be purchased only at the SĂŁo Paulo concert and online at YouTube + xo.store.. This unique collection celebrates The Weeknd’s memorable performance in SĂŁo Paulo while contributing to a meaningful cause.
